Output a8fe8dc4bc23efc1a649723ac953db02b3415e1e8f48dc918437595aa3d7c3d0:6

value
7289835414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b0a8d1484c22fe3971f2c6893a4bde9b3ab740 OP_EQUAL
address
3MSmWVWpH33mb6C1NzG1a2tEHXLgHhFzKE
transaction
a8fe8dc4bc23efc1a649723ac953db02b3415e1e8f48dc918437595aa3d7c3d0
confirmations
311794
spent
true